Abstract

Systems and methods for multipoint video distribution are disclosed herein. In some embodiments, system for multipoint video distribution include at least one endpoint including a EECM and a DECM, and at least one server including a SECM, the server being coupled to the endpoint. In some embodiments, methods for configuring an encoder include receiving at least one property related to a capability of a decoder, determining a number of layers to be coded by the encoder, and configuring the encoder based on that at least one property.

Claims (28)

1. A method for video distribution between a plurality of sending endpoints, each including an Endpoint Encoder Configuration Manager (EECM) and an SVC encoder, and a plurality of receiving endpoints, each including an Endpoint Decoder Configuration Manager (EDCM), involving an SVCS Encoder Configuration Manager (SECM), comprising:

receiving a plurality of receiver constraints at the SECM from the EDCMs of at least two of the plurality of receiving endpoints, including a first display window size measured in units of pixels, a second display window size measured in units of pixels, and at least one other parameter;

determining, based on the receiver constraints, a plurality of sender constraints in the SECM, including at least an upper bound and a lower bound for a window size measured in units of pixels, wherein the upper bound is greater than the lower bound;

sending the sender constraints to the EECM of at least one sending endpoint of the plurality of sending endpoints; and

changing at least one encoder parameter in the SVC encoder of the at least one sending endpoint based on the sender constraints, wherein

the at least one encoder parameter comprises a picture size,

the picture size is less than or equal to the upper bound for the window size and greater than or equal to the lower bound for the window size, and

at least a bit rate is determined independently from the upper bound of the window size and lower bound of the window size.

2. The method of claim 1 , wherein at least one of the receiver constraints includes at least a downlink bandwidth.

3. The method of claim 1 , wherein at least one of the receiver constraints includes at least a pixel rate.

4. The method of claim 1 , wherein the at least one sender constraint is a minimum pixel rate.

5. The method of claim 1 , wherein the at least one sender constraint is a maximum pixel rate.

6. The method of claim 1 , wherein the at least one sender constraint is a minimum bandwidth.

7. The method of claim 1 , wherein the at least one sender constraint is a maximum bandwidth.
